How the Barcode Shift Could Make Everyday Shopping Less Frustrating

A product will not scan, so the cashier has to enter the number manually. A self-checkout machine stalls. The price on the screen does not match the barcode shift, or a recall notice leaves shoppers unsure whether the item in their kitchen is affected.

Individually, these inconveniences may seem small. Together, they slow down checkout, frustrate customers, and add to the workload of store employees.

According to QRNow’s GS1 Sunrise 2027 guide, the retail industry is preparing for point-of-sale systems to read and process both traditional one-dimensional barcodes and newer two-dimensional formats, including QR Codes powered by GS1 and GS1 DataMatrix, by the end of 2027.

Although the change is largely technical, shoppers could notice the difference in practical ways. More detailed product data could support more precise recalls, improve inventory management, and make useful information easier to find.

Why traditional barcodes have limits

The familiar retail barcode has worked well for decades. It helped make checkout faster and gave retailers a reliable way to identify products and manage stock.

However, it was designed for a simpler retail environment.

A standard UPC or EAN barcode usually contains a Global Trade Item Number, or GTIN. That identifies the product type, but it does not normally include variable details such as a batch number, serial number, or expiration date.

This limitation becomes more visible during a recall. Retailers may need to check products manually if the affected batch is not easy to identify. Employees may also spend time monitoring expiration dates or answering questions about ingredients, materials, and product use.

A 2D barcode can carry or connect to more information. Depending on how it is set up, it may include a GTIN along with a batch number, serial number, or expiration date. It can also link shoppers and employees to online information through GS1 Digital Link.

One code can identify the product at checkout, help retailers manage stock, improve recall accuracy, and give shoppers access to details that do not fit on the package.

A smoother checkout when systems are ready

Checkout is one place where a small delay quickly becomes frustrating.

When a code does not scan, the line slows down. A cashier must step in, or one employee may have to move between several self-checkout stations.

Sunrise 2027 is intended to help retail systems process newer 2D barcodes alongside existing linear barcodes. It does not guarantee that every scanning problem will disappear. Print quality, barcode placement, software, and scanner capability will still matter.

For shoppers, the best transition will be one they barely notice. The product should scan, the correct information should appear, and the line should keep moving.

Better information at the point of decision

Packaging space is limited, but shoppers often have detailed questions.

Someone buying food may want allergen information. A parent may be looking for safety guidance. A skincare customer may want clearer instructions. Another shopper may need recycling information or a way to check whether a high-value product is genuine.

A 2D barcode can provide a practical route to that information.

A 2024 GS1 US consumer survey found that 79 percent of respondents were more likely to purchase a product with a smartphone-scannable barcode or QR code that provided the additional information they wanted.

The best uses will be simple and useful. A scan should answer a real question quickly, not send shoppers through several pages or lead to a broken website.

Retail workers could benefit too

Store employees deal with unclear product information every day. They answer customer questions, check prices, monitor stock, process returns, and respond when a product is recalled.

If batch or expiration information is available and the retailer’s systems can process it, employees may identify affected stock more quickly. Better-connected records can also reduce the need to search several systems for basic details.

The barcode itself will not solve staffing pressure or poor store systems. It can, however, reduce some of the guesswork involved in routine tasks.

Problems often begin before the product reaches the shelf

Many customer frustrations start earlier in the supply chain.

Incomplete records can create inconsistent listings. Weak batch tracking can complicate recalls. Poor inventory data can contribute to stock problems that shoppers eventually encounter in stores or online.

2D barcodes can support better traceability as products move from manufacturers to warehouses and retailers. The benefit depends on each participant capturing and sharing accurate information. A more capable code is useful only when the systems behind it are reliable.

This is especially important for food, beauty, household goods, and other categories where safety, authenticity, or expiration dates matter.

A small change with everyday effects

GS1 Sunrise 2027 is not a promise of perfect checkouts, effortless returns, or shorter lines in every store. It is a readiness target for retail systems, and traditional barcodes will not suddenly disappear.

Still, the change could improve some familiar parts of shopping. Recalls may become more precise. Product information may be easier to find. Store teams may have better data, and shoppers may spend less time searching for answers.

The barcode helped make retail faster. Its next stage could make parts of retail clearer and easier to manage.

Most customers will never need to understand the standard behind the code. They will simply notice when the product scans correctly, the information makes sense, and the shopping experience feels a little less frustrating.
